1362-06-10, Westminster

To the mayor and bailiffs of Sandewich. Order, upon the petition Peter Rostayn, Peter de Brassas, William Sedeserii, Bernard and William de Guillelm merchants of the king's city of to receive of them so great a sum as pertains to them an impost of 2d. a head upon the persons of the said merchants of their yeomen, and to cause the same to be deposited for safe with true men of the town until further order, suffering the merchants to pass to Gascony with their ships and goods without and releasing any distraint upon them made for that cause; as is shewn the king by the complaint of the said merchants and their that, whereas they came to England with ships laded with and other merchandise to trade there, though they nor other ought not nor in any times past used to pay any customs on their merchandise, the mayor and bailiffs are newly deof them 2d. a head upon their persons and the persons of their and are causing them to be distrained for the same; and king would consult more fully thereupon with the council. [ Feedera.] By K. and C.
